Hill 88–Alta Trail, 4 sights is a 10.4-mile out-and-back in Marin Headlands near Marin City, CA. The route reaches Hill 88 at the turnaround, 5.2 miles in. It climbs 2,231 ft, with sections as steep as 20% grade, and is mostly dirt. It scores 49/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: green fringe.
